TUCSON, Ariz. — With triple-digit temperatures in full swing, it’s hard not to notice the increase in bugs as they make their way into homes across Tucson.
From rattlesnakes in the foliage to finding dead scorpions inside her home, Rathbun knows what to look out for when gardening to stay safe. She remembered a frightening memory of when her Goldendoodle, Riley, was bitten by a desert crawler as a puppy. Jon Urias, lead inspector for Arizona Pest Control, says even more will come out from the ground once the monsoon arrives.
Rathbun has found a rattlesnake and several scorpions in her home. She now relies on pest control to make sure they don’t get inside anymore.Rathbun tells me she's aware of the desert environment she lives in and wants the critters to get taken care of humanely.
